Job Description

Are you looking for a role that will allow you to develop both your digital and administrative skillsRainbow Services are looking for a Digital Support Apprentice to join their Falkirk office supporting with the day to day running of the business.They offer a wide range of services including personal care & support for adults/children, but they can also support with practical tasks such as housework, shopping and collecting prescriptions. They offer companionship and handyman services too! Its importantthat all aspects of the business run smoothly, and they are looking for an enthusiastic and professional individual to join their office team.This organization invests in young people, previously taking on apprentices in Admin.Think you are the right person for the job Apply today!Key Responsibilities:

  • Working on Cold Harbour - Rainbow Services internal system that drives everything
  • Manage and schedule diaries using Microsoft Outlook
  • Helping with quality questionnaires, created on Microsoft Word
  • Gathering feedback from customers and others, inputting results into Excel spreadsheet for analysis
  • Managing inbound/outbound calls and maintaining call records
  • Assist with preparation for inspections
  • Sending post to staff including rotas
  • Maintaining the office appearance, ensuring it is tidy at all times
  • Develop a knowledge of legislation and regulations in the care industry through research conducted via internet explorer and internal e-learning
  • General administrative duties
Full training will be provided.Required Skills:
  • A polite and professional manner
  • Excellent communications skills, both written and verbal, with sharp attention to detail
  • Someone with an enthusiastic, can-do attitude and desire to progress
  • Ability to work to your own initiative as well as part of a team
  • Excellent organizational skills
Additional Information:
  • Salary - £11,440 and will increase to £16,000 only on completion of apprenticeship
  • Monday - Friday 09:00 - 17:00
Benefits:
  • Funded training programmes
  • Career development opportunities.
Future Career Progression:
  • Should you perform well you will have the opportunity to move in to other areas of the business where you and your line manager agree you will be suited e.g. recruitment, patient coordinator etc.
